版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数据库课程设计(完整版)20210310083155一、项目背景及意义1.深入理解数据库系统的基本概念和原理;2.掌握数据库设计的基本方法和步骤;3.培养实际操作数据库的能力,提高数据库应用水平;4.增强团队协作意识,提高沟通与表达能力。二、需求分析1.功能需求(1)学生信息管理:实现对学生基本信息的添加、修改、删除和查询功能;(2)课程信息管理:实现对课程基本信息的添加、修改、删除和查询功能;(3)成绩信息管理:实现对学绩的录入、修改、删除和查询功能;(4)系统权限管理:实现对不同角色的用户进行权限分配,确保数据安全。2.性能需求(1)响应时间:系统在处理用户请求时,响应时间应在可接受范围内;(2)数据准确性:确保数据的正确性和完整性;(3)系统稳定性:在正常运行过程中,系统应保持稳定,避免出现故障。三、系统设计1.数据库设计(1)概念结构设计:根据需求分析,设计ER图,明确实体及其属性;(2)逻辑结构设计:将ER图转换为关系模型,设计表结构;(3)物理结构设计:为表结构选择合适的存储引擎,创建索引,优化查询性能。2.系统架构设计采用B/S架构,前端使用HTML、CSS、JavaScript等技术实现用户界面,后端采用Java语言,结合MySQL数据库进行开发。四、系统实现1.数据库搭建(1)创建数据库:根据项目需求,创建相应名称的数据库;(2)创建数据表:根据逻辑结构设计,创建学生信息表、课程信息表、成绩信息表等;(3)数据初始化:为各数据表插入初始数据,以便进行后续测试。2.功能模块实现(1)学生信息管理模块:实现学生信息的添加、修改、删除和查询功能;(2)课程信息管理模块:实现课程信息的添加、修改、删除和查询功能;(3)成绩信息管理模块:实现成绩信息的录入、修改、删除和查询功能;(4)系统权限管理模块:实现对不同角色的用户进行权限分配。五、系统测试与优化1.功能测试:确保各功能模块按照需求正常运行;2.性能测试:检测系统响应时间、数据准确性等方面是否符合预期;3.安全性测试:验证系统权限管理功能,确保数据安全;4.优化建议:根据测试结果,对系统进行优化,提高运行效率。五、系统部署与维护1.系统部署(1)环境准备:确保服务器具备Java运行环境、MySQL数据库及必要的Web服务器软件;(4)域名解析:为系统分配一个易记的域名,并进行DNS解析。2.系统维护(1)日常监控:定期检查系统运行状况,确保系统稳定可靠;(2)数据备份:制定数据备份策略,防止数据丢失;(3)版本更新:根据用户需求,不断完善系统功能,定期发布新版本;(4)技术支持:为用户提供技术支持,解决使用过程中遇到的问题。1.理论与实践相结合:在项目实施过程中,我们将课堂所学知识运用到实际操作中,加深了对数据库理论的理解;2.团队协作:项目过程中,团队成员分工明确,共同解决问题,提高了团队协作能力;3.沟通与交流:在项目开发过程中,我们积极与老师和同学沟通交流,取长补短,共同进步;4.持续学习:数据库技术不断更新,我们需要不断学习,提高自身技能,以适应时代发展。七、展望未来1.扩展系统功能:根据用户需求,增加更多实用功能,提高系统实用性;2.优化用户体验:改进界面设计,简化操作流程,提升用户体验;3.提高系统性能:通过技术手段,优化数据库查询速度,提高系统运行效率;4.加强安全性:完善权限管理,防止数据泄露,确保系统安全。本次数据库课程设计为我们提供了一个宝贵的学习和实践平台,让我们在探索中成长,为未来的职业生涯奠定了坚实基础。八、用户手册与培训1.用户手册编写为了帮助用户更好地使用学生信息管理系统,我们编写了详细的用户手册。手册内容包括:(1)系统概述:介绍系统的功能、特点及适用范围;(2)安装指南:指导用户如何安装和配置系统环境;(3)操作教程:分模块详细讲解系统的操作步骤;(4)常见问题解答:列举用户可能遇到的问题及解决方案。2.用户培训(1)培训对象:针对不同角色的用户,如管理员、教师、学生等;(2)培训内容:根据用户角色,讲解相应的系统操作流程和注意事项;(3)培训方式:采用线上线下相结合的方式,包括集中授课、实操演练和视频教程;(4)培训效果评估:通过问卷调查、实操考核等方式,评估培训效果,及时调整培训方案。九、风险评估与应对措施1.风险评估(1)数据安全风险:系统可能遭受黑客攻击,导致数据泄露;(2)系统性能风险:用户数量增多可能导致系统运行缓慢;(3)技术更新风险:技术快速发展可能导致现有系统迅速过时;(4)操作失误风险:用户操作不当可能导致数据错误或系统故障。2.应对措施(1)加强数据安全:采用加密技术保护数据传输,定期进行安全审计;(2)优化系统性能:通过代码优化、数据库索引等技术手段提高系统响应速度;(3)持续技术跟踪:关注行业动态,及时更新系统技术栈;(4)完善用户培训:加强用户操作培训,减少操作失误。十、反馈与改进1.用户反馈收集为了不断提升系统质量和用户体验,我们建立了用户反馈机制,包括:(1)在线反馈:用户可通过系统内的反馈功能提交意见和建议;(2)定期回访:通过电话、邮件等方式,主动收集用户使用过程中的问题;(3)用户满意度调查:定期进行用户满意度调查,了解用户对系统的整体评价。2.改进措施(1)问题分类:对用户反馈的问题进行分类,确定优先级;(2)制定改进计划:针对不同类别
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 农业用排灌机产业链招商引资的调研报告
- 企业票据贴现服务行业市场调研分析报告
- 2024年创新型人才培训合同
- 2023电商平台反诈骗用户保护方案
- 2024年冷库工程改造施工合同范本
- 2024年优化版工程设备租赁协议
- 医用口气清新剂产品供应链分析
- 在线学习平台作业管理方案
- 2024年商务接送合同范本
- 健身俱乐部会员管理与运营方案
- 医务人员职业暴露预防及处理课件(完整版)
- 期中阶段性练习(一~四单元)(试题)-2024-2025学年五年级上册数学苏教版
- 《病人安全护理学》-教学大纲
- 项目分成比例合同模板
- GB 27887-2024机动车儿童乘员用约束系统
- 期中考试模拟试卷 2024-2025学年人教版数学九年级上册
- 朝鲜半岛局势演变
- 自然科学基金项目申请书
- 第四届全国新能源汽车关键技术技能大赛(新能源汽车轻量化技术方向)决赛参考试题库(含答案)
- 2024年秋新鲁科版三年级上册英语课件 Unit 6 lesson 1
- 教师资格考试小学数学面试试题与参考答案
评论
0/150
提交评论